
A ship carrying 6,500 tons of butane gas coming from Saudi port of Yanbu sailed into El Zaytiat port.
In statements on Tuesday, Spokesman for the Red Sea Ports Authority Malak Youssef said that a ferryboat with 421 passengers and 14 trucks on board will arrive at Safaga port.
The spokesman said a ferryboat carrying 227 passengers, 69 cars and four trucks will leave Safaga port. Another ship with 271 passengers, 17 cars and 12 trucks on board will set sail from the port.
Meanwhile, a ship will sail into Nuweiba port with 318 passengers, 12 coolers and eight trucks on board, the spokesman added.
Another vessel carrying 44 passengers and three coolers will leave Nuweiba port.
A ship with 49 passengers on board left Hurghada port for Sharm el Sheikh port.
